NEW YORK — Five day care workers have been charged with child abuse after a video of them terrifying small children with a scary mask -- similar to the one seen in the Scream film franchise -- went viral.

In another moment, the woman in the mask can be seen bending down and shrieking in a crying child's face as she shakes in fear. At one point a boy can be seen running away while the woman in the mask chases after him as she screams inches from his face.

Monroe County Sheriff's Office named the offenders in the case as Sierra McCandless, Oci-Anna Kilburn, Jennifer Newman, Shyenne Shelton and Traci Hutson.
